1
Place crackers in a plastic bag. Using a rolling pin, crush crackers until the consistency of bread crumbs. When crushed, place in a medium bowl.
2
Add butter and sugar; mix until well blended. Press into bottom and up sides of a pie pan; place in refrigerator.
3
In a large bowl, beat cream cheese with an electric mixer, until soft.
4
Add package of Margarita flavored gelatin; mix until well blended.
5
Melt CANDIQUIK in it's tray according to directions on package. Add melted CANDIQUIK to cream cheese mixture; mix until well blended.
6
Fold in whipped topping, a third of the container at a time, until well blended.
7
Carefully spoon mixture into saltine cracker crust.
8
Place in refrigerator until ready to serve. Garnish with a sprinkle of sea salt and a lime slice when serving.
